O’Carrollyn’s Eco Village, One Mile Beach
Eco-friendly place to stay
The site here has been gradually regenerated to its former state, with hundreds of plants established, wetlands recreated and native fish reintroduced. This has seen the return of animals such as echidnas, finches and waterbirds. The nine family bungalows (disabled access) are spacious and attractive, and many of the on-site activities raise money for koala conservation.
